Foot and Ankle Muscular Anatomy
Dorsiflexors
Tibialis Anterior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Upper two thirds of the lateral surface of the tibia and the adjoining part of the interosseous membrane Insertion Medial side of the medial cuneiform and base of the first metatarsal Action Ankle DorsiFlexion, Foot Inversion Nerve Supply Deep peroneal nerve Palpation Resist dorsiFlexion. Tendon can be palpated medial to ankle joint
Peroneus Tertius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Front of the lower quarter of the fibula Insertion Medial and dorsal aspect of the base of the fifth metatarsal Action Ankle DorsiFlexion, Foot Eversion Nerve Supply Deep peroneal nerve Palpation Resist dorsiFlexion and Eversion. Palpation from medial aspect of base of 5th metatarsal. Tendon is lateral to the extensor digitorum longus tendon
Extensor Digitorum Longus Origin Upper 2/3 of the anterior surface of the fibula; upper part of the interosseous membrane and the lateral condyle of the tibia Insertion Splits into 4 tendons. Attaches onto the base of the middle and distal phalanx via the extensor hood of the 2nd,3rd,4th and 5th digits Action Extension of lateral 4 toes, Ankle DorsiFlexion Nerve Supply Deep peroneal nerve Palpation Palpate approximately 2 cm inferior and medial from fibula head. Resist toe Extension
Extensor Hallucis Longus Origin Middle half of the anterior surface of the fibula and the adjacent interosseous membrane Insertion Base of distal phalanx on its dorsal surface Action Extension of all the joints of the great toe, Ankle DorsiFlexion Nerve Supply Deep peroneal nerve Palpation Palpate tendon with great toe extended. Follow superiorly and slightly laterally for approx. 12 cm past the ankle joint. Rhythmical Extension and Flexion of the great toe aids palpation
Plantarflexors
Gastrocnemius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Medial supracondylar ridge and adductor tubercle of the medial femur. Lateral condyle femur. Posterior capsule of the knee from oblique popliteal ligament Insertion Middle Part of the posterior surface of the calcaneus Action Ankle Plantarflexion, Knee Flexion. Nerve Supply Tibial Nerve Palpation
Middle part of the posterior surface of the calcaneus Soleus Origin Soleal line on the posterior surface of the tibia, the posterior surface of the upper third of the fibula Insertion Middle part of the posterior surface of the calcaneus Action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Tibial Nerve Palpation Lateral border can be palpated lateral and inferior to lateral head of gastroc when ankle plantarflexed
Ankle Plantarflexion, Ankle Plantarflexion Plantaris Origin Lowest part of the lateral supracondylar ridge, the popliteal surface of the femoral and the knee joint capsule Insertion Medial aspect of the tendocalcaneus or posterior medial surface of the calcaneus Action Ankle Plantarflexion,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Tibial Nerve Palpation Prone with knee Flexion 90. Hand over heel and forearm over the plantar aspect of the foot. Resist Plantarflexion and knee Flexion. Palpate medial and superior to the lateral head of gastrocnemius in the popliteal fossa
Peroneus Longus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Lateral condyle of the tibia, upper 2.3 of the lateral surface of the fibula and the lateral side of the fibula head Insertion Plantar and lateral surfaces of the medial cuneiform and base of the first metatarsal Action Foot Eversion,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Superficial peroneal nerve Palpation Palpate distal to the fibula head while resisting ankle Eversion
Peroneus Brevis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Lower two thirds of the lateral surface of the fibula Insertion Tubercle on the lateral side of the base of the 5th metatarsal Action Foot Eversion,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Peroneal Nerve Palpation Superior to the tendon of peroneus longus anterior the lateral malleolus
Foot Inversion, Ankle Plantarflexion, Tibialis Posterior Origin Upper half of the lateral aspect of the posterior surface of the tibia, the interosseous membrane and the posterior surface of the tibula Insertion Tubercle on the medial side of the navicular and the plantar surface of the medial cuneiform Action Foot Inversion, Ankle Plantarflexion, Nerve Supply Tibial nerve Palpation Resist Inversion of the plantarflexed foot. The tendon can palpated and seen behind the medial malleolus and attachment onto the navicular
Flexor Digitorum Longus Origin Medial part of the posterior surface of the tibia Insertion Plantar surface of the base of the distal phalanx of the 2nd, 3rd, 4th, 5th digits Action Flexion of the lateral 4 toes,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Tibial nerve Palpation Inferior to the tibialis posterior tendon underneath the sustentaculum tali. Resist toe Flexion for confirmation
Flexor Hallucis Longus Origin Lower 2/3 of the posterior surface of the fibula Insertion Plantar surface of the base of the distal phalanx Action Great Toe Flexion, Ankle Plantarflexion Nerve Supply Tibial nerve Palpation N/A
Toe Extension
Extensor Digitorum Brevis Origin Anterior roughened part of the upper surface of the calcaneus Insertion Dorsal aspect of the base of the proximal phalanx of the great toe. Lateral side of the extensor hood of the 2nd, 3rd and 4th toes Action Great Toe and Toe Extension Nerve Supply Deep peroneal nerve Palpation With the toes extended palpation lateral and deep to the tendons of extensor digitorum longus
Lumbricals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Medial and adjacent tendon of flexor digitorum longus Insertion Medial side of the extensor hood and base of the proximal phalanx of 2nd, 3rd, 4th, 5th digits Action Metatarsophalangeal Flexion, Interphalangeal Extension Nerve Supply Medial and Lateral plantar nerve Palpation N/A
Toe Flexion
Flexor Hallucis Brevis Origin Medial side of the plantar surface of the cuboid and the adjacent surface of the lateral cuneiform Insertion Base of the proximal phalanx of the great toe Action Flexion of the metatarsophalangeal joint Nerve Supply Medial plantar nerve Palpation N/A
Flexor Digitorum Brevis Origin Medial tubercle of the calcaneus Insertion Side of the base of the middle phalanx of the 2nd, 3rd, 4th and 5th digits Action Proximal interphalangeal Flexion, Metatarsophalangeal Flexion Nerve Supply Medial Planatar Nerve Palpation N/A
Flexor Digiti Minimi Brevis Origin Plantar aspect of the base of the 5th metatarsal Insertion Lateral side of the plantar surface of the proximal phalanx of the 5th digit Action 5th Metatarsophalageal joint Flexion Nerve Supply Lateral Plantar Nerve Palpation Deep palpation of the lateral plantar aspect during little toe Flexion
Dorsal Interossei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Proximal half of the side of adjacent metatarsals Insertion Side of the proximal phalanx Action Metatarsophalanheal Flexion, Toe abduction Nerve Supply Lateral Plantar Nerve Palpation Place the fingers inbetween the proximal aspect of the metatarsal dorsally. Abduct the toes
Plantar Interossei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Plantar and medial aspect of the base and proximal end of the shaft of the metatarsals Insertion Medial side of the base of the proximal phalanx of the same toe Action Metatarsophalangeal Flexion, Toe adduction Nerve Supply Lateral plantar nerve Palpation NA
Flexor Accessorius (Quadratus Plantae) Origin Medial and lateral tubercles of the calcaneus Insertion Tendon of flexor digitorum Action Pulls on the tendon of flexor digitorum to flex the toes towards the heel rather than towards the medial malleolus Nerve Supply Lateral Plantar Nerve Palpation NA
Toe Abduction
Abductor Digit Minimi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Medial and lateral tubercles of the calcaneus Insertion Lateral side of the base of the proximal phalanx of the 5th toe Action Abduction of 5th toe, Metatarsophalangeal joint Flexion Nerve Supply Lateral Plantar Nerve Palpation NA
Toe Adduction
Adductor Hallucis Origin Insertion Action Nerve Supply Palpation Oblique: Plantar surface of the bases of the 2nd, 3rd, 4th metatarsals Transverse: Plantar surface of the lateral 3 metatarsophalanheal joints Insertion Lateral side of the base of the proximal phalanx of the great toe Action Great Toe adduction, 1st Metatarsophalangeal Joint Flexion Nerve Supply Lateral Plantar Nerve Palpation NA
Ankle Dorsiflexors Tibialis Anterior Peroneus Tertius Extensor Digitorum Longus Extensor Hallucis Longus
Ankle Plantflexors Gastrocnemius Soleus Peroneus Longus Peroneus Brevis Tibialis Posterior Flexor Digitorum Longus Flexor Hallucis Longus
Ankle Inversion Tibialis Anterior Tibialis Posterior Flexor Digitorum Longus Flexor Hallucis Longus Extensor Hallucis Longus
Ankle Eversion Peroneus Longus Peroneus Brevis Peroneus Tertius
Flexion of Toes Flexor Digitorum Longus Flexor Hallucis Longus Flexor Digitorum Brevis Flexor Hallucis Brevis Flexor Accessorius Interossei Flexor Digiti Minimi Brevis Lumbricals
Extension of Toes Extensor Digitorum Longus Extensor Hallucis Longus Extensor Digitorum Brevis Lumbricals
Abductor Digiti Minimi Abduction of Toes Abductor Hallucis Abductor Digiti Minimi Dorsal Interossei
Adduction of Toes Adductor Hallucis Plantar Interossei
